Output 808107884968f710344e59820c5f4e206f41800d6e6d24324e614774ce745faf:106

value
4256
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 39ddc04507faff3bde4bc55e9d6764891e5ab9a99f56ae6b939e9f5512ccfd5e
address
bc1p88wuq3g8ltlnhhjtc40f6emy3y094wdfnat2u6unn6042ykvl40q2f4sds
transaction
808107884968f710344e59820c5f4e206f41800d6e6d24324e614774ce745faf
spent
true